Output a8ca5ea16a3f12946efeb1b4599ba69644ccd1dbb7fbb0a7554aed357817f7f1:2

value
824829
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51a64130aa4f66c59fad42aca4b1f2ee32d29e31 OP_EQUAL
address
398jpf6BoFTRaWd5YTmLF97QqjboumRk6T
transaction
a8ca5ea16a3f12946efeb1b4599ba69644ccd1dbb7fbb0a7554aed357817f7f1
confirmations
203501
spent
true